Chengdu opens helicopter tour to Mt. Emei
created: 2014-09-26
Chengdu, a southwest city of China, has begun offering helicopter flights to Mount Emeishan, a famous Buddhism mountain, world heritage site and popular tourist attraction. The new service allows travelers to reach Mountain Emeishan from Chengdu within half an hour. A one-way trip will cost between 2,000 and 3,000 yuan per person. The service is the first low-altitude flight route opened in Sichuan province.
